During the refactor of the legacy Quillbase ORM layer, dual-write mode remains active, so support staff may see transient row-count mismatches between the old Quillbase tables and the new Fernwright schema. Do not manually reconcile records; the nightly convergence job handles drift. If a customer reports stale reads persisting beyond one hour, escalate to the data platform rotation with the affected tenant slug. To query the convergence status endpoint directly, authenticate against the internal Fernwright admin API using the key below.

service key, kagep-yafop: qvz23-ZKPHptIdEFAcWdmbBSRvIiM

Internal Memo — Marketing Budget Reduction

To the incoming director: marketing spend is cut 18% effective next quarter. Rationale: softer pipeline at Brindlecote Media and the delayed Farrow campaign. Sponsorships end first; retained agencies renegotiate by month-end. Digital spend holds flat. Headcount unaffected for now. Regional events consolidate into two flagship dates, both in Kellsmere. Expect pushback from the field teams; hold the line until the Q2 review. Context for these decisions appears in the confidential note directly below.

confidential, hawif-faweg: Headcount on the Ulaix team goes from 3 to 120 by the end of April. Gross margin on Ulaix came in at 10 percent against a plan of 10 percent.

Hey Priva,

Quick heads-up before Friday's DR drill for the Inkmill markdown pipeline: we'll restore the renderer config from the cold backup, so you'll need the escrow credentials handy. Grab a coffee first — the restore takes a while. For the sealed vault copy, the recovery passphrase is below.

recovery phrase for kahop-kahap: istys-novdor-joreth-silir-eliys